Asian hair is quite unique. It’s very dark in color, has tight cuticles, and grows perpendicularly from the scalp. This is why it shows more resistance when you try to change the hair color. So, what you need are special hair dyes for Asian hair which can penetrate through the tight cuticles and lighten the hair color, while preserving its shine and luster. Things To Consider While Choosing The Best Hair Dye For Asian Hair

Pick the hair color in broad daylight. Select a dye that enhances your overall look.

Eye Color: Eye color also plays an important role in choosing the hair color that will suit you. People with hazel and brown eyes can choose golden blond, brown, and burgundy. Darker eye colors can try darker hair colors. However, stark contrasts are also in trend.

Toxin-free: Pick products that are hypoallergenic and ammonia-free if you have a sensitive scalp to avoid irritation. However, you may notice that many hair colors made for Asian hair come with ammonia in the formula. This is because ammonia helps the color reach deep crossing the several cuticle layers. If the formula does have ammonia, be careful to minimize contact with skin. Plus, use a keratin-infused shampoo and conditioner to revive the shine and strength of your hair strands.

Longevity: Look for products that offer 100% coverage and stay for 6-8 weeks. Follow a good hair care regimen like color sulfate-free shampoos and protective conditioners to increase the longevity of color.

Ingredients: Look for natural ingredients like hemp oil and humectants like propylene glycol that will hydrate, moisturize, and nourish your hair. The formulas with conditioning agents will repair split ends and revive damaged cuticles.

Ease Of Use: If you plan on coloring your hair at home on your own, make sure that the color is easy to apply. In fact, the entire process should be as brief and as mess-free as possible. Look for non-drip, non-staining formulas that impart color quickly.

How To Apply Hair Dye On Asian Hair

Step 1: Wash your hair well with shampoo. Do not use any hair products after shampooing and before applying the color. It is best to color your hair when it is dry as the color is more likely to get soaked in.

Step 2: Wear your glove and color-protective gears before starting the coloring process.

Step 3: Mix the hair color to the developer in the proportion mentioned in the product manual. Usually, the ratio is 1:2.

Step 4: Divide your hair into small manageable sections. Use a brush to apply the color from the roots to the tips.

Step 5: Cover your hair with a shower cap and let it sit for at least 20 minutes.

Step 6: Check if any section needs touch-up and let it sit for another 15 minutes. Follow the instruction manual of the product regarding how much time you should keep it on to get the true color shade.

Step 6: Wash your hair, condition, and style.

How To Remove Hair Dye From Asian Hair – Step-By-Step Guide

Step 1: Pick a strong-power shampoo that contains selenium sulfide and/or baking soda. Baking soda is a potent cleansing agent that can remove stains and break down hair color. It will help fade the hair color faster. Alternatively, you can also mix an anti-dandruff shampoo and baking soda in equal proportions.

Step 2:  Apply the mixture to your hair and keep it on for 5 minutes.

Step 3: Rinse it off thoroughly to fade the hair color.

Step 4: Follow up with a conditioner to keep your hair healthy.

Step 5: Wash your hair the same way on alternative days until all the color is gone.
